Job Description

Case Manager/ Support Services Req #1742 Sparks, MD 21152, USA Apply Share Job Description Posted Thursday, June 18, 2026 at 12:00 AM Richcroft Inc. Case Manager Support Services/ Multi-Locations Rate of Pay $65,000/
Annually FLSA Status:
Exempt Position Summary:
Oversee and coordinate person-centered services for children and adults across multiple locations, primarily in Hartford County. Primary Job Function(s): Monitor service delivery, ensure quality outcomes, provide staff supervision and training, and collaborate with leadership to maintain effective, compliant program operations. Role Overview Provide case management services to the individuals served by Richcroft, Inc. as per policies, procedures, and regulations. Monitor the quality of services via visits and communication with each person/ family receiving support services. Collaborate with external organizations on the development of the annual Person-Centered Plan for each person receiving support (PCP). Monitor progress of the outcomes from the PCP monthly Progress notes for all individuals on case load to be completed as outlined in the Individual Plan and submitted to director. Maintain all program files following established guidelines. Provide timely and effective responses to calls. Provide support, training, and day-to-day guidance to staff and individuals of Richcroft, Inc. Keep the Director well informed of any unusual events involving staff, individuals, or the community in a timely manner. Communicate with external organizations as needed. Maintain all required licenses and certifications. Formal supervision with direct support staff. Maintain supervision documentation. Bi-weekly supervision with Director. Bi-weekly payroll review and approval. Weekly monitoring of LTSS for EVV accuracy. Make corrections and edits to
LTSS EVV
punches as needed. Review and processing of staff reimbursement requests. Participate in staff interviews, hiring, and on-boarding process. Monitor and update staffing needs. Maintenance of Outlook Calendar and working schedule to complete duties as required. Other duties as assigned.
Qualifications:
Associate degree required; degree in Human Services, Social Work, Psychology, Education, or a related field preferred. Minimum of two years of experience working with individuals with developmental disabilities. Knowledge of person-centered planning and service coordination principles. Str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ills. Ability to supervise, train, and support direct care staff. Valid driver's license with an acceptable driving record. Ability to work a flexible schedule, including evenings and weekends as needed.
Experience:
An Associates of Arts degree. College education is preferred in the areas of Human Services.
Working Conditions:
Some evenings and weekends are required. Some lifting up to 50 lbs.
